This year was a huge one for Microsoft’s Xbox Live Arcade game service, with hundreds of titles to choose from, including arcade games (After Burner Climax, Crazy Taxi), original titles (Castlevania: Harmony of Despair, Sonic the Hedgehog 4 Episode 1) and some quirky ones that found their way into audiences’ hearts (Costume Quest, DeathSpank). However, only ten could find their way onto our final list of favorites for the year 2010, and after a long, painful process of elimination (Shank was THIS CLOSE!), we’ve come up with our contenders. 10. Snoopy Flying Ace (Smart Bomb Interactive): Originally released for the PlayStation 2 some time ago, Snoopy Flying Ace has since earned his wings on Xbox Live, with the addition of several new missions, additional tactics and vehicles that make the gameplay livelier than ever, and, of course, online play, allowing you to shoot friends out of the sky in Crimson Skies-style aerial combat. And it’s perfect for all ages, featuring Charlie Brown, Snoopy and the gang. Finally – a chance for Charlie to get even with Lucy!
9. Toy Soldiers (Signal Studios): We’re not too thrilled with some of the real-time strategy games that are out there, due to the lack of that distinctive hook that keeps us coming back for more. Fortunately, Signal Studios offered an outstanding change of pace with Toy Soldiers. You play the game with actual toy army men, conquering one field of battle (a backyard, a toy room, etc.) at a time while battling it out using all sorts of weaponry. The ground tactics work better than the ones in the air, but there’s no question the game clicks wonderfully as a whole. Multiplayer rocks, too.
8. Hydro Thunder Hurricane (Vector Unit): If you’re going to do a sequel to a classic arcade racer, you have to make sure you do it absolutely right. Fortunately, that’s just what Vector Unit did with the unbeatable Hydro Thunder Hurricane, a wonderful homage to Midway’s classic from years before. The tracks are dangerous and challenging, the online play is damn smooth and the numerous options to unlock will keep you coming back for more. Just make sure you don’t get seasick.
